Sligo Park Run in Cleveragh

Sligo Park Run takes place in Cleveragh every Saturday morning at 9.30am.

This is an event designed to promote a sense of community among runners and walkers of all levels - from seasoned veterans to beginners.

Whether you are trying to improve your personal time or just there for the positive influence on your physical and mental health, are all are welcome to take part. First time runners must register via www.parkrun.ie/sligo/. Volunteers are also sought to help with the running of the event every week.

Details on how to volunteer can be found via the same website.

Manorhamil­ton Christmas dinner

North Leitrim Men’s Shed has announced that they will be hosting a Christmas Day dinner.

This event has been organised for anyone who is isolated, alone or seeking company on Christmas Day.

This is open to both men and women. If you are interested in attending please call 0719855347.
